Health officials said that the dengue death toll in Punjab has
reached 139. As many as 409 new dengue cases have been reported in
Lahore in the last 24 hours. There are now 12,862 dengue patients in
Punjab, out of which 11,261 are in Lahore.
The dengue committee set up on the Punjab government’s orders to create awareness in schools has started functioning.
On the other hand, the number of patients of dengue in Sindh is 557
out of which 449 are in Karachi and in KPK 197; meanwhile Abbotabad,
KPK mostly affected from dengue where 44 cases of dengue virus found. SANA
